Hidden Home Vermin



Are you familiar with the surprise house pests that may be prowling in your home? While you might be vigilant about usual bugs like ants or crawlers, there are other stealthy trespassers that could be causing injury behind the scenes.



One such bug is the silverfish, a little insect that flourishes in wet and dark environments like basements and restrooms. These parasites can damage books, clothes, and even wallpaper, making them a hassle to take care of.

Another covert parasite to keep an eye out for is the carpeting beetle. Additionally, mold mites are often forgotten however can indicate a wetness concern in your house. These little creatures feed on mold and mildew and can get worse allergic reactions for delicate individuals. Maintaining your home dry and well-ventilated can assist avoid these parasites from taking up residence in your space.

Stay watchful and resolve any kind of indicators of these concealed household bugs to maintain your home pest-free.

Sneaky Home Invaders



While you might be diligent in maintaining your home tidy and arranged, stealthy home invaders can still locate their method unnoticed. These pests are masters of concealing in plain view, making it critical to stay watchful in spotting their presence.

Right here are a couple of sneaky home intruders you should keep an eye out for:

1. ** Silverfish **: These little, silvery insects love wet, dark areas like cellars and bathrooms. They feed upon starchy products and can trigger damage to books, wallpaper, and apparel.

2. ** Carpet Beetles **: Often incorrect for safe ladybugs, carpet beetles can wreak havoc on your home. Their larvae prey on natural fibers like wool and silk, triggering irreparable damages to carpets, clothing, and upholstery.

3. ** Earwigs **: Regardless of their ominous-looking pincers, earwigs are even more of a hassle than a danger. They're drawn in to wetness and can discover their means right into your home via fractures and holes. Watch out for them in wet locations like kitchens and bathrooms.
